Ethnic Groups

In this beautiful and magical place of Yangshuo, there are 14 ethnic groups including Han, Zhuang, Yao, Hui, Miao, Dong, Mulao, Li, Man, Tujia, Korea, Maonan, Bai and Shui.

Ethnic Festivals

Fishing Fire Festival on Yangshuo Li River(阳朔漓江渔火节)

To some extent, it can be regarded as a new festival in Yangshuo, Guilin, which celebrated in November 1999 for the first time. On the festival, many local fisherman will get together on the Li River at night on their traditional bamboo rafts with golden lanterns. In the evening, you can find many people on the  banks of Li River show various dances and competitions and Li River looks beautiful decorated by numerous small boats.

Yangshuo Sheri Festival(阳朔社日)

In general, it is during the second and the eighth lunar month of Chinese calendar and held in villages and townships in Yangshuo. Sheri Festival is a festival for worshipping Buddha. In the opinion of people in Yangshuo, Sheri Festival is an important festival. In Yangshuo, the festival is actually the party of men, also known as eating festival.

Zhuang Minority Folk Songs Festival(壮族山歌会)

Zhuang Minority Folk Songs Festival is generally celebrated on Mid-Autumn Day, namely, the 15th of the eighth lunar month, which is the same day with Mid-Autumn Festival. In general, the folk songs festival is held in Moon Hill. Every Mid-Autumn, all the Zhuang Villages in Yangshuo will sing folk songs. Many Zhuang girls and boys find their lovers during the folk song festival.

History Culture

Yangshuo County has a history of 1,410 years. It has been less affected by wars. It has preserved the rich culture of many ethnic minorities and foreign immigrants, and has formed a collection of folk culture. Nowadays, with the development of local tourism, this culture has its unique culture colors characterized by the folk opera, forming the famous"yangshuo culture"at home and abroad. West Street in Yangshuo is the oldest street. It has a history of nearly 600 years. It is a side street that has been loaded into history and has a typical traditional color of northern Guangxi.

Marriage Custom

It is the special marriage custom of the Yao people to let the son-in-law live with parents-in-law. In general, the marriage customs of the Han people are generally that the son does not live with the parents-in-law. Unless there are many brothers in home, or the parents have no money to help the son to marry a wife. However, the Yao people are different. Regardless of whether the parents have money and no money, the son usually live with his parents-in-law. This kind of marriage was more prosperous in the old days. Today, although not as good as the past, this marriage custom still exists.
